Output 350618641054cfacf215d8e15176cbea139ec4982a1a33b2b6a3b8c22852ba1c:4

value
8405000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6fe394374b6c92c3c34ef96fc1d10716c7e2c9db OP_EQUAL
address
3BtdZJQSfxCrwEWKFdAKq2iWPDhMixJPs2
transaction
350618641054cfacf215d8e15176cbea139ec4982a1a33b2b6a3b8c22852ba1c
spent
true